3.3 The Six Books of Hadith (Siha-e-Sitta)

Siha-e-Sitta means "the six authentic books." These are the most authoritative Hadith collections in Sunni Islam.

#Book TitleCompilerCompiler's TitleFPSC Note
1Sahih BukhariImam Muhammad al-BukhariAmir-ul-Momineen fil HadithHighest authentic — tested most
2Sahih MuslimImam Muslim bin HajjajSecond most authentic
3Sunan Abu DawoodImam Abu Dawood al-SijistaniFocus on legal Hadith
4Jami at-TirmidhiImam al-TirmidhiAlso called Al-Jami al-Sahih
5Sunan an-Nasa'iImam Ahmad al-Nasa'iStrict on narrator chains
6Sunan Ibn MajahImam Ibn Majah al-QazwiniSmallest of the six — added later

3.5 Hadith Classification: Technical Terms

FPSC tested Hadith classification for the first time in 2025. The 2025 question asked what a Hadith that "extends up to the Prophet (PBUH)" is called. The answer is Marfu — but it was listed as "Maroof" in the options, making the correct answer D — None of these.

TermArabic RootWhat It Means + FPSC Application
MarfuElevated / raised upChain traces back to the Prophet (PBUH) directly. Most authoritative. Tested 2025 — FPSC wrote "Maroof" as a distractor.
MauqoofStopped / pausedChain stops at a Companion (Sahabi). Does not reach the Prophet.
MaqtuCut offChain reaches only to a Tabi'i. Weakest of the three main chains.
QudsiSacred / divineWords attributed to Allah but not part of the Quran. Narrated by Prophet in Allah's voice.
SahihAuthentic / soundHighest grade of authenticity. Bukhari and Muslim = Sahihayn.
HasanGoodSlightly below Sahih — narrator trustworthy but memory slightly weaker.
Da'ifWeakBroken or unreliable chain. Not used for legal rulings.
MutawatirMass-transmittedNarrated by so many in each generation that fabrication is impossible.

The Marfu Memory Fix

Marfu = elevated = raised to the Prophet. From rafa'a — to raise. Mauqoof = stopped at a companion. Maqtu = cut at a Tabi'i. Hierarchy: Prophet (Marfu) → Companion (Mauqoof) → Tabi'i (Maqtu).
